传感器接口电路及数据通道选择方法、存储介质、数据采集系统技术方案

技术编号:17812067 阅读:37 留言:0更新日期:2018-04-28 05:07
本发明专利技术公开传感器接口电路及数据通道选择方法、存储介质、数据采集系统。接口电路包括:多种接口子电路,每种接口子电路对应一种输出信号类型的传感器;传感器通用端口,其电性连接不同输出信号类型的传感器;开关选择器,其输入端电性连接传感器通用端口,其控制端电性连接一个微控制器且设置多个控制信号,其输出端为多路信号通道。控制信号与多路信号通道一一对应,每个控制信号用于选通相应的一路信号通道。微控制器根据电性连接在传感器通用端口上的传感器的输出信号类型,输出相应的控制信号。开关选择器根据接收的控制信号选通对应的信号通道。根据被选通的信号通道,微控制器经由相应的接口子电路、开关选择器进行信号采集。

【技术实现步骤摘要】
传感器接口电路及数据通道选择方法、存储介质、数据采集系统
本专利技术涉及一种接口电路及数据通道选择方法、存储介质、数据采集系统,尤其涉及一种传感器接口电路、所述传感器接口电路的数据通道选择方法、存储有实现所述数据通道选择方法的计算机程序的计算机可读存储介质、应用所述传感器接口电路的数据采集系统。
技术介绍
当前传感器技术已经在各个领域中得到了广泛的应用,传感器种类比较多,不同类型的传感器有着不同的接口电路。数据采集器需要多种传感器,有些是模拟式传感器,有电流型、电压型,且信号调理过程不同,有些是数字式传感器,且数字式传感器有不同的接口方式。换一种传感器往往需要更换不同的传感器接口电路。因此现有的特定或专用数据采集模式不能满足方便、经济和高效的要求。在现有技术中,如果某一个控制器系统只适用于一种传感器接口电路,当安装完成后,便不能再进行更换,导致控制器功能单一,且可控制输出仅有一二路。如果多个单一功能控制器连接起来控制,接线多、易出错、不可靠,并不易变更、占用空间大、成本高。若需使用多个不同传感器需对应不同的传感器接口,如图1所示,对于整个控制器而言,功耗大大地增加。对于一般的控制器板在规格大小有限定的情况下,往往端口座子个数对控制器的功能实现的多少有决定因素,而对于上述的传感器,要么是AI(模拟式传感器)型,要么是DI(数字式传感器)型,而由于输出信号的不同占用控制器板的两个端口座子空间,这无疑是浪费了板载的空间资源,限制了控制器板的功能设计。
技术实现思路
针对现有技术的控制功能少、无法通用的技术缺陷,本专利技术提供一种传感器接口电路、所述传感器接口电路的数据通道选择方法、存储有实现所述数据通道选择方法的计算机程序的计算机可读存储介质、应用所述传感器接口电路的数据采集系统。本专利技术采用以下技术方案实现:一种传感器接口电路,包括:多种接口子电路,每种接口子电路对应一种输出信号类型的传感器;传感器通用端口,其电性连接不同输出信号类型的传感器;以及开关选择器,其输入端电性连接所述传感器通用端口,其控制端电性连接一个微控制器且设置多个控制信号,其输出端为电性连接不同接口子电路的多路信号通道;所述多个控制信号与所述多路信号通道一一对应,每个控制信号用于选通相应的一路信号通道;其中,所述微控制器根据电性连接在所述传感器通用端口上的传感器的输出信号类型,输出相应的控制信号;所述开关选择器根据接收的控制信号选通对应的信号通道;根据被选通的信号通道,所述微控制器经由相应的接口子电路、所述开关选择器,对所述传感器通用端口上的传感器进行信号采集。作为上述方案的进一步改进,所述开关选择器的控制端包括使所述开关选择器有效的使能端口、以及设置成所述多个控制信号的多个地址端口。作为上述方案的进一步改进,所述开关选择器的输入端为多路输入通道,每一路输入通道能通过所述传感器通用端口电性连接相应的传感器。作为上述方案的进一步改进,所述开关选择器采用可控的开关选择芯片。本专利技术还提供一种数据通道选择方法,应用于上述任意一种传感器接口电路中;所述数据通道选择方法包括以下步骤:根据已知的输出信号类型输出相应的控制信号;根据接收的控制信号选通对应的信号通道;根据被选通的信号通道,经由相应的接口子电路、开关选择器,对传感器通用端口上的传感器进行信号采集。本专利技术还提供一种计算机可读存储介质,其上存储有计算机程序,所述计算机程序被微控制器执行时,实现上述数据通道选择方法。本专利技术还提供一种数据采集系统,包括微处理器、多个传感器、多种接口电路;每种接口电路对应一种输出信号类型的传感器;其中,数据采集系统还包括上述任意一种传感器接口电路,当传感器电性连接在所述传感器接口电路的传感器通用端口时,所述传感器接口电路的开关选择器选择相对应的接口子电路供所述微控制器进行信号采集。作为上述方案的进一步改进,所述数据采集系统还包括电性连接在所述传感器接口电路与所述微控制器之间的隔离电路。作为上述方案的进一步改进,所述数据采集系统还包括通讯电路、电性连接在所述通讯电路与所述微控制器之间的隔离电路。作为上述方案的进一步改进,所述多个传感器包括模拟量型传感器、开关量型传感器、总线型传感器中的至少两种。本专利技术对具有不同功能的传感器能实现接口电路复用,有效的降低了板载空间的占用,从而实现一种通用传感器的接口电路;微处理器也能采用低功耗设计,且有编程功能并有多路控制输入接口的系统。附图说明图1为普通传感器的信号采集结构框图。图2为本专利技术的传感器接口电路的应用框图。图3为图2中开关选择器的其中一种应用电路图。图4为本专利技术的数据通道选择方法的流程图。图5为本专利技术的数据通道选择方法在应用示例中的流程图。图6为本专利技术的数据采集系统的结构框图。具体实施方式为了使本专利技术的目的、技术方案及优点更加清楚明白,以下结合附图及实施例,对本专利技术进行进一步详细说明。应当理解,此处所描述的具体实施例仅用以解释本专利技术,并不用于限定本专利技术。本专利技术的传感器接口电路能实现不同功能的传感器的接口子电路复用,解决现有技术的控制功能少、无法通用并且控制器功耗比较大的技术缺陷,有效降低了板载空间的占用,构成一种通用传感器的接口电路。在本实施例中,接口子电路以三种类型的传感器进行举例说明,比如对于一款传感器数据采集控制器板,根据传感器的类型设计的接口有模拟量型传感器、数字总线型传感器和开关量传感器的数据采集,为了能针对这三种不同的传感器进行有效的数据采集,普通接口子电路具体的系统框图如图1所示。各传感器通过与其相对应的接口子电路相连接,再将其采集的数据通过相应的端口送给微处理器处理、计算和发送数据通讯。如图1中的模拟量型传感器组对应模拟量AD转换电路和模拟量滤波电路,开关量型传感器组对应开关量检测电路,总线型传感器组对应总线接口子电路。同种类型的传感器,不同功能的传感器接口子电路兼容性比较差(存在供电电压差异);不同类型的传感器对应不同的接口子电路并且同时工作,导致整个控制器板功耗比较大。对于一个控制器板有很多的传感器,采用这种方式占用了很多组接口子电路和端子,在驱动板尺寸有限制的情况下其大大的制约了驱动板的功能扩展;若对于同种类型的传感器,微处理器使用了多种接口电路和端子,无疑也存在一种资源浪费。基于上述的情况,本专利技术设计传感器接口电路,使得模拟量(AI)型传感器、开关量(DI)型传感器、总线型传感器合并为一路,较好的解决了上述的问题。参阅图2,本专利技术的传感器接口电路包括多种接口子电路、传感器通用端口1、开关选择器2。每种接口子电路对应一种输出信号类型的传感器,如上所述,在本实施例中,以AI型传感器、DI型传感器、总线型传感器三种传感器为例进行举例说明。传感器通用端口1电性连接不同输出信号类型的传感器。开关选择器2的输入端电性连接传感器通用端口1,开关选择器2的控制端电性连接一个微控制器3且设置多个控制信号,开关选择器2的输出端为电性连接不同接口子电路的多路信号通道。所述多个控制信号与所述多路信号通道一一对应,每个控制信号用于选通相应的一路信号通道。由于本实施例中存在三种类型的传感器,因此,有三路信号通道IO1、IO2、IO3,也对应有控制三路信号通道IO1、IO2、IO3的三个控制信号。信号通道IO1对应通往AI型传感本文档来自技高网...
传感器接口电路及数据通道选择方法、存储介质、数据采集系统

【技术保护点】
一种传感器接口电路,包括多种接口子电路,每种接口子电路对应一种输出信号类型的传感器;其特征在于,所述传感器接口电路还包括:传感器通用端口,其电性连接不同输出信号类型的传感器;以及开关选择器,其输入端电性连接所述传感器通用端口,其控制端电性连接一个微控制器且设置多个控制信号,其输出端为电性连接不同接口子电路的多路信号通道;所述多个控制信号与所述多路信号通道一一对应,每个控制信号用于选通相应的一路信号通道;其中,所述微控制器根据电性连接在所述传感器通用端口上的传感器的输出信号类型,输出相应的控制信号;所述开关选择器根据接收的控制信号选通对应的信号通道;根据被选通的信号通道,所述微控制器经由相应的接口子电路、所述开关选择器,对所述传感器通用端口上的传感器进行信号采集。

【技术特征摘要】
1.一种传感器接口电路,包括多种接口子电路,每种接口子电路对应一种输出信号类型的传感器;其特征在于,所述传感器接口电路还包括:传感器通用端口,其电性连接不同输出信号类型的传感器;以及开关选择器,其输入端电性连接所述传感器通用端口,其控制端电性连接一个微控制器且设置多个控制信号,其输出端为电性连接不同接口子电路的多路信号通道;所述多个控制信号与所述多路信号通道一一对应,每个控制信号用于选通相应的一路信号通道;其中,所述微控制器根据电性连接在所述传感器通用端口上的传感器的输出信号类型,输出相应的控制信号;所述开关选择器根据接收的控制信号选通对应的信号通道;根据被选通的信号通道,所述微控制器经由相应的接口子电路、所述开关选择器,对所述传感器通用端口上的传感器进行信号采集。2.如权利要求1所述的传感器接口电路,其特征在于:所述开关选择器的控制端包括使所述开关选择器有效的使能端口、以及设置成所述多个控制信号的多个地址端口。3.如权利要求1所述的传感器接口电路,其特征在于:所述开关选择器的输入端为多路输入通道,每一路输入通道能通过所述传感器通用端口电性连接相应的传感器。4.如权利要求1所述的传感器接口电路,其特征在于:所述开关选择器采用可控的开关选择芯片。5.一种数据通道选择方法,应用于如权利要求...

【专利技术属性】
技术研发人员:何龙旺
申请(专利权)人:珠海格力电器股份有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1